Skills, Roles, and Responsibilities of a Network Engineer

Skills, Roles, and Responsibilities of a Network Engineer

Enterprise Networking Mag | Friday, December 23, 2022

The responsibilities of network engineers include maintaining disaster recovery operations and data backups, identifying, diagnosing, and fixing hardware, software, and other network problems, and replacing defective hardware components.

FREMONT, CA: An enterprise network can only optimally function when it is managed by a variety of networking professionals. Being one of the most versatile roles in networking and ITOps, the networking engineer is responsible for building and managing the network infrastructure. While network engineers may also focus completely on network design and mapping, many organizations hire a network architect to handle this phase.

As a result of the wide range of network types that could require their expertise, network engineers do incredibly diverse work. Network engineers work on a variety of networks, including: 

• The cloud and edge networks

• Networks for mobile devices

• LANs (local area networks)

• WANs (wide-area networks)

• SDN (software-defined networks)

• VPNs (virtual private networks)

The following are some of the common tasks, projects, and expectations for network engineers:

Equipment installation and configuration: Engineers select, install, and configure network infrastructure equipment, such as routers, servers, and load balancers. An SDN may require to installation and configure network cloud or edge applications.

Monitoring and troubleshooting: The network engineer is usually the first to respond when part of the network infrastructure is slow or completely down. An engineer's primary responsibility is to restore service to a downed network and figure out what went wrong.

Documentation and policy management for networks: In addition to building and managing the network, network engineers manage documentation on how the network operates and is configured and how users will interact with it. Compliance is a major part of the role of a network engineer.

Work-related to maintenance and security: A network engineer monitors network infrastructure regularly and applies patches to improve performance and security in conjunction with a network security engineer. Managing firewalls, antivirus software, and data backups are other security-related tasks.

Depending on the type of network and industry, network engineers require different skills, but the following are some of the most important ones:

• Analyzing traditional hardware, software, and protocol configurations

• Monitoring and troubleshooting experience, particularly with network management and monitoring tools

• Platform experience with companies such as AWS and Cisco

• Java, Python, and Ruby coding experience

• Understanding best practices for network and data compliance

• Collaboration skills with other networking, security, and development professionals

• Ability to solve problems quickly, especially when a large network suddenly fails

• Training users on security and network use expectations and knowledge of security best practices

 

Weekly Brief

ON THE DECK

Read Also